推荐开源项目:PyTorch-CIFAR10 实践之旅

推荐开源项目:PyTorch-CIFAR10 实践之旅

pytorch-cifar10pytorch and cifar10项目地址:https://gitcode.com/gh_mirrors/py/pytorch-cifar10

在深度学习的浩瀚宇宙中,寻找一个既适合作为学习工具又可用于实践研究的项目,无疑是众多开发者和技术爱好者的一大乐趣。今天,我们要向大家推荐的是——PyTorch-CIFAR10,一个基于PyTorch框架的CIFAR-10数据集实战库。

项目介绍

PyTorch-CIFAR10是专为探索深度学习与图像识别而设计的一个个人实践项目,灵感源自于kuangliu的PyTorch-CIFAR实现。该项目围绕经典的CIFAR-10数据集展开,提供了从基础到进阶的一系列卷积神经网络(CNN)模型训练案例。CIFAR-10数据集包含60,000张32x32像素的彩色图片,划分为10个类别,每个类别有6,000张图片,是初学者和专业人士测试新算法的理想选择。

技术分析

本项目基于Python 3.6构建,依赖于PyTorch 0.4.0及其配套的torchvision 0.2.0库,确保了其与现代深度学习框架的良好兼容性和高性能计算能力。通过灵活的学习率调整策略,如分阶段降低学习率,项目实现了对复杂神经网络模型的有效训练。核心代码结构清晰,易于理解和扩展,非常适合希望深入了解或实验深度学习模型的开发者。

应用场景

PyTorch-CIFAR10不仅适用于学术研究中的图像分类任务,也适合教育领域作为教学辅助工具,让学生从实践中快速掌握深度学习的核心概念。在企业界,它能作为原型系统,帮助团队快速验证特定CNN架构在小型图像分类任务上的效能,为产品开发提供前期技术支持。

项目特点

  1. 模型多样性:项目覆盖了从LeNet到最新一代的ResNet、DenseNet等经典网络架构,每种模型都有详细的实现,让开发者能够直观地比较不同架构的性能。

  2. 灵活性高:通过命令行参数,用户可以轻松定制学习率、批次大小和训练轮数等关键参数,适应不同的实验需求。

  3. 教育友好:详尽的文档和代码注释降低了学习曲线,对于深度学习新手来说是一个极佳的学习资源。

  4. 持续更新:尽管部分模型的精度还是“待定”(TBD),项目维护者的活跃更新意味着更多功能和优化即将到来。

结语

如果你是一位深度学习爱好者,渴望在CIFAR-10这个经典战场上检验自己的技能,或者是一名教师寻求实用的教学辅助材料,PyTorch-CIFAR10无疑是一个值得挖掘的宝藏项目。无论是入门级的LeNet,还是复杂的ResNet系列,都等待着你的探索与挑战。立刻行动起来,用代码解码视觉的秘密,开启你的深度学习之旅吧!

# 快速上手
只需一行命令,开始你的CIFAR-10挑战之旅:
```bash
python3 main.py

记得根据需要调整参数,解锁更深层次的知识与发现!

pytorch-cifar10pytorch and cifar10项目地址:https://gitcode.com/gh_mirrors/py/pytorch-cifar10

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

柯轶芊

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值